creature creation

1.0 - Introduction
Ready to bring some funky looking monsters into the world of RuneScape? Well look no further! After completing the Tower of Life quest, you gain the ability to create a whole new breed of monsters.

To make these creatures you must make your way to the dungeon of the Tower of Life, which is just south of East Ardougne.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

2.0 - The Creatures
To create a creature, you must first speak with Homunculus who will teach you how to use the altars located in the dungeon. Each different altar has the capability to generate only one specific type of creature. Once created, you are able to then kill these creatures for their loot, which consists of: a tea flask, one item (used in its creation) or one of a variety of colored satchels.


Before creating your creature, make sure you have enough food and sufficient weapons and armour to be able to fend off the monster, as it will attack you the moment it steps out of the altar.

Follow these steps to create your very own bi-creature:

Find the appropriate altar.
Place both of the items into the fountain (the order doesn't matter).
When it appears it will automatically attack you - go ahead and kill it.
Newtroost

Drops Tea flask, Eye of newt (4-20), Rune satchel.
Combat Level: 19
Hitpoints 18
Items used to create Feather and Eye of newt
Altar located North-eastern part of the dungeon

Unicow

Drops Tea flask, Unicorn Horn (2-4), Green satchel.
Combat Level: 25
Hitpoints 24
Items used to create Unicorn Horn and Cowhide.
Altar located North-western part of the dungeon

Spidine

Drops Tea flask, Red spider eggs (3-20), Red satchel.
Combat Level: 42
Hitpoints 35
Items used to create Raw Sardine and Red Spider Eggs
Altar located South-eastern part of the dungeon

Swordchick

Drops Tea flask, feathers (4-20), Black satchel.
Combat Level: 46
Hitpoints 26
Items used to create Raw Chicken and Raw swordfish
Altar located South-western part of the dungeon

Jubster

Drops Tea flask, Gold satchel, Raw Jubbly meat (4-20).
Combat Level: 87
Hitpoints 60
Items used to create Raw Jubbly and Raw Lobster
Altar located Eastern part of the dungeon

Frogeel

Drops Tea flask, Raw Eel (4-20), Plain satchel.
Combat Level: 103
Hitpoints 90
Items used to create Raw Eel and Giant frog legs
Altar located Western part of the dungeon

3.0 - Rewards
The new satchels can be very useful when training, but they're not that fast if you are getting hit hard. You may store one cake, one banana, and one sandwich. All together, this will heal 18 hp. However, if you slice the banana before you eat it, you will heal one more hitpoint from the banana. Also players wanting to store more tea can store their tea in the new tea flasks, which hold 5 drinks of a regular tea. The satchels are tradeable both empty and full.

4.0 - FAQ
Q: Where do I find Jubbly Meat?

A: From Jubbly birds - you must have completed Recipe for Disaster sub-quest 6.

Q: Are the satchels and the tea flask tradable?

A: All filled and unfilled satchels are tradable. A tea flask is only tradable when empty.
